Dirac bound states of anharmonic oscillator in external fields

Quantum Physics 2014-02-03 v1 Mathematical Physics math.MP

Abstract

We explore the effect of the external magnetic and Aharonov-Bohm (AB) flux fields on the energy levels of Dirac particle subjects to mixed scalar and vector anharmonic oscillator field in the two-dimensional (2D) space. We calculate the exact energy eigenvalues and the corresponding un-normalized two-spinor-components wave functions in terms of the chemical potential parameter, magnetic field strength, AB flux field and magnetic quantum number by using the Nikiforov-Uvarov (NU) method.
